Situated in Placer County, Lincoln's hot, dry summers and mild, wet winters create distinct seasonal challenges for pest control. Pests aggressively seek shelter and water indoors during extreme weather, leading to sudden influxes of insects and rodents.
Cockroaches: Lincoln's long, hot summers drive cockroaches indoors relentlessly, seeking cooler, moist environments. These resilient pests infiltrate kitchens, bathrooms, and basements, often exploiting gaps around plumbing and utility lines to access your home.
Termites: Lincoln faces a significant risk from both subterranean and drywood termites. The area's climate supports termite activity year-round, making consistent monitoring crucial to prevent widespread structural damage to homes.
